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/ APD временные таблицы / 11 сообщений из 11, страница 1 из 1
13.03.2003, 17:43
    #32119604
alexandr1000
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
APD временные таблицы
Проблема в переносе mdb в adp
Раньше была база с таблицами(mdb), лежащая на сервере.
На клиентской машине был файл mdb с интерфейсом и логикой, которой присоединялся к файлу на сервере.
В клиентском аксесе создавались временные таблицы.
Естественно каждый пользователь имел свои таблицы.
Они нужны для временой обработки.
При переходе на SQL SERVER2000( adp), все запросы и функции были переписаны в хранимые процедуры. Возникла проблема с временными таблицами.
Подскажите плиз как с двух разных кл.машин создавать временные таблицы с одинаковыми именами, и возможно ли это?
Спасибо!!!
...
Рейтинг: 0 / 0
13.03.2003, 17:59
    #32119621
ДиД
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
APD временные таблицы
Current_user+ИмяТаблицы
...
Рейтинг: 0 / 0
13.03.2003, 18:41
    #32119649
Mind
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
APD временные таблицы
Подскажите плиз как с двух разных кл.машин создавать временные таблицы с одинаковыми именами, и возможно ли это?

А зачем тебе 2-е разных таблицы?
Сделай одну, только добавь в неё поле например UserID (int) у которого будет Св-во DefaultValue = suser_sid()
И Всё!

А можно вопрос, почему вы не остались на mdb?
Нужно ведь всего лишь прилинковать таблицы через ODBC и все заработает?
А так скольно нужно всего переделывать.
...
Рейтинг: 0 / 0
13.03.2003, 21:15
    #32119716
alexandr1000
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
APD временные таблицы
А можно вопрос, почему вы не остались на mdb?

1.По приказу начальства.
2.Слишком медленно все работает.
...
Рейтинг: 0 / 0
13.03.2003, 21:58
    #32119727
Mind
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
APD временные таблицы
А сколько клиентов одновременно подключается?
И каков размер базы?

Просто у меня ситуация такая:
База еще не внедрена (mdb), но мне понятно, что работать будет слишком медленно.
А вот как раз начальство этого не понимает :-)
...
Рейтинг: 0 / 0
13.03.2003, 22:04
    #32119729
alexandr1000
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
APD временные таблицы
База mdb была
таблиц -100
запросов- 600
форм -100
отчетов -50
модулей 10(в каждом по целой куче функций)
и куча всего в модулях форм
...
Рейтинг: 0 / 0
14.03.2003, 02:09
    #32119774
Mind
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
APD временные таблицы
А количество данных, в мегабайтах?
...
Рейтинг: 0 / 0
14.03.2003, 10:30
    #32119918
Savik
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
APD временные таблицы
Может, я чего-то недопонял в вопросе, но в MS SQL есть временные таблицы, имя которых начинается с #, они с одним именем и доступны только текущему коннекту.

BOL:

Temporary Tables
You can also create temporary tables. Temporary tables are similar to permanent tables, except temporary tables are stored in tempdb and are deleted automatically when no longer in use.

The two types of temporary tables, local and global, differ from each other in their names, their visibility, and their lifetimes. Local temporary tables have a single number sign (#) as the first character of their names; they are visible only to the current connection for the user; and they are deleted when the user disconnects from computers running Microsoft® SQL Server™. Global temporary tables have two number signs (##) as the first characters of their names; they are visible to any user after they are created; and they are deleted when all users referencing the table disconnect from SQL Server.

For example, if you create a table named employees, it can be used by any person who has the security permissions in the database to use it, until it is deleted. If you create a local temporary table named #employees, you are the only person who can work with the table, and it is deleted when you disconnect. If you create a global temporary table named ##employees, any user in the database can work with this table. If no other user works with this table after you create it, the table is deleted when you disconnect. If another user works with the table after you create it, SQL Server deletes it when both of you disconnect.
...
Рейтинг: 0 / 0
14.03.2003, 10:55
    #32119944
alexandr1000
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
APD временные таблицы
Mind :Сама база 10 мег и интерфейс 10 мег?,( два файла mdb )
Savik:Хелп из BOL я читал, только дело в том, что на этих как-бы временных таблицах основано куча всяких формочек и т.д.
А как форму или представление сделать на основе временной таблицы с именем #table_name я не знаю.
...
Рейтинг: 0 / 0
14.03.2003, 11:10
    #32119953
Mind
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
APD временные таблицы
2:alexandr1000
Мдя ... если у вас на 10 метрах уже тормозит, то что же тогда у нас будет ... предполагаетья 2 Гб и больше.

И еще можно последний вопросик: сколько примерно времени ушло на то чтобы переделать все на ADP? Чувствую скоро приёдется это делать, и надо это хоть как то оценить.

Правда у нас цифирки немного другие:

таблиц -50
запросов- 1100
форм -170
отчетов - 110
и модулей штук 50
...
Рейтинг: 0 / 0
14.03.2003, 12:05
    #32120018
alexandr1000
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
APD временные таблицы
Если честно, то мы еще не все перевели в adp.
Сразу столкнулись с кучей проблем.
А так примерно месяца на 3 работы 2 чел.
Ну если база у вас грамотно написана, то возможно будет все гораздо быстрее.
От преобразования мастером В SQL Server отказались, все делали сами.
Большая проблема с запросами, которые основаны на каких то данных из формы, и вообще куча проблем. Почему не сделали такую проггу для перекачки в МИКРОСОФТЕ я до сих пор понять не могу.
...
Рейтинг: 0 / 0
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/ APD временные таблицы / 11 сообщений из 11,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]